Mild steel, known for its excellent malleability and affordability, is a preferred material in various industries worldwide. With a composition primarily of iron and a carbon content typically between 0.05% and 0.25%, this versatile alloy provides a unique balance of strength and ductility, making it suitable for a myriad of applications. Moreover, understanding the diverse application scenarios of Mild Steel Use can offer valuable insights. In construction, for example, it serves as reinforcement in concrete beams and columns, providing the necessary tensile strength to withstand loads and stress. Have you ever thought about how bridges maintain structural integrity during heavy traffic? Most utilize mild steel beams due to their ability to absorb energy without fracturing.
In the automotive industry, Mild Steel Use plays a critical role in the manufacturing of components such as chassis, body panels, and suspension systems.
